## Limits and Quotas: PayLedger Export Format v3

The migration from fixed-width to delimited payroll exports in PayLedger changes how quota enforcement applies. Row-size caps are now measured post-encoding, so exports that previously passed may be rejected near the boundary. Reviewers should confirm that the batch splitter honors both the per-file and per-tenant ceilings, since oversized exports are truncated silently rather than failed. The tuning constants governing these limits are as follows.

constants for kaduf-hadup:
QUOTAS = {
    "zorath": 2,
    "ralael": 5,
}

## Pushing to the Firmware Channel

Quick primer for plugin authors: the Ottercrest device fleet pulls firmware from three channels — stable, beta, and the aptly named chaos. Your plugin bundles ride along with firmware releases, so if you push to beta, expect real devices to pick it up within the hour. Please don't test against stable; that's how the Great Thermostat Reboot of last spring happened. Channel promotion rules and signing requirements are spelled out on the internal page here.

operations page: https://superset.kelvicorp.example/pipeline/run/display/view/9edfe8e23ee3f5ff

# Flaglight Rollouts — Approvals

Quick version for on-call: any rollout touching more than 5% of traffic needs an approval in Flaglight before the ramp continues. Kill switches don't need approval — just flip them and note it in the incident channel. Scheduled ramps pause automatically if error budget burns hot. If you're stuck at 2 a.m. with a pending approval, there's one person authorized to override, and that's the approver below.

account owner for tagep-bafof: Norael Gilax Juleth

Heads up: if the Lintrock baseline file in the Quarrow repo drifts from main, CI fails with a "stale baseline" error even when the code is fine. Quick fix is to regenerate the baseline on a clean checkout and re-push. If a customer build is blocked, confirm the failing run matches the token below before escalating.

build token for yadug-yagag: htk21_c863c33eb8b82c0c9c152